PRIMARY DUTIES include the following but are not limited to:
- Maintain proper maintenance of tenant files and computer records to ensure accuracy according. This includes renewing of contracts, interims and re-certification/review of income and household composition.
- Determination of eligibility for all new admissions in compliance with all financing programs.
- Processing of all new applicants.
- Monitoring of EIV master binders for compliance with federal regulations and requirements.
- Review all inspections/audits and assist with corrections and correspondence.
- Participates with Compliance Manager in all reviews by outside entities.
- Attendance at supervision meetings and departmental meetings as scheduled.
- Participate in all required company training requirements.
- Respond to inquiries, phone calls, correspondence, and email in a timely and responsive manner.
- Facilitate and mediate communication with assigned clients and landlords as needed.
JOB REQUIREMENTS:
- Minimum 2 years affordable housing compliance experience.
- Must be able to prioritize and manage a wide variety of tasks.
- Ability to work well under stressful conditions.
- Must be prompt and dependable.
- Strong computer literacy skills are essential to this position.
- Affordable Housing Certifications a plus.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ills are required.
